1. Chapel Bridge (Kapellbrücke)
The Chapel Bridge is undoubtedly one of the most iconic landmarks in Lucerne and a must-see when exploring the city. This historic wooden bridge dates back to the 14th century and features a series of 17th-century paintings that depict Lucerne's history. Walking across the Chapel Bridge offers a picturesque view of the Reuss River and the charming Old Town. 6. Glacier Garden (Gletschergarten)
The Glacier Garden is a fascinating geological attraction that showcases impressive glacial rocks and a unique history of the region’s ice age formations. The site includes a surreal mirror maze, a museum, and a historic funicular that provides additional views of the city. 7. Lion Monument (Löwendenkmal)
The Lion Monument is a poignant and artistic memorial commemorating Swiss Guards who were killed during the French Revolution. Carved directly into a sandstone rock face, this sculpture captures a lion in a dramatic and emotional pose.
